Monday, November 23, 1981 Earthquake

The earthquake hit Afghanistan on Monday, November 23, 1981 at 21:30 UTC with a magnitude of 5.0. The closest known location in the current dataset is Fayzabad (Afghanistan - AF), about 76.8 km away. The epicenter is located at longitude 70.669 and latitude 36.430.
